Summary
This study tested two different digital techniques for placing braces brackets to see which one is more accurate. Eighteen people with mild to moderate crowding got brackets on both sides of their mouth using a different method on each side. The goal was to measure how close the actual bracket positions matched the planned positions using 3D scans.
